A Special Programme On Forwarding Questions To President Has Been Launched

A special programme which enable the public to ask questions directly from  President Maithripala Sirsene called "Tell The  President" has been launched today(08) by the President's Office to commemorate the first anniversary of president sirisena in office.

People  can have  access this programme daily by dialing the emergency number "1919" and  select a preference language and entering the number" 2" according to President's Media Unit.

People can forward their questions through online as well as posting the questions to postal number 123  the Unit has stressed.

Sri Lankan Who Attempted To Smuggle 41 Live Tortoises To Thailand Has Been Arrested At The Air Port

Image result for sri lankan tortoisesA 39 year old Sri Lankan has been arrested this morning by the Sri Lankan Custom Officers at Katunayake,Bandaranaike International Air Port when he trying to smuggle 41 live tortoises to Thailand .

The suspect who is a resident in Grandpass,Colombo has been arrested by Sri Lanka Customs biodiversity,cultural and national heritage protection unit this morning around 1.20 a.m at the Departure Lounge when the suspect has attempted to board TG308 Flight to Bangkok,Thailand .

The 41 Tortoises concealed in suspect's luggage have been handed over to the Wild Life Department and the suspect has  fined  of Rs.200,000 according to Custom Officers.
